use crate::agents::JsonParserType;
fn line(value: &serde_json::Value) -> String {
let json = serde_json::to_string(value).expect("mock JSON must serialize");
format!("{json}\n")
}
pub(super) fn generate_mock_agent_output(parser_type: JsonParserType, command: &str) -> String {
let primary_text = if command.contains("claude") {
"ANALYSIS TASK\nYou are an independent, objective code analysis agent."
} else {
r"<ralph-commit>
<ralph-subject>test: commit message</ralph-subject>
<ralph-body>Test commit message for integration tests.</ralph-body>
</ralph-commit>"
};
match parser_type {
JsonParserType::Claude => {
let mut out = String::new();
out.push_str(&line(&serde_json::json!({
"type": "system",
"subtype": "init",
"session_id": "ses_mock_session_12345"
})));
out.push_str(&line(&serde_json::json!({
"type": "assistant",
"message": {
"content": [
{"type": "text", "text": primary_text}
]
}
})));
out.push_str(&line(&serde_json::json!({
"type": "result",
"subtype": "success"
})));
out
}
JsonParserType::Codex => {
let mut out = String::new();
out.push_str(&line(&serde_json::json!({
"type": "thread.started",
"thread_id": "thr_mock"
})));
out.push_str(&line(&serde_json::json!({
"type": "item.started",
"item": {"type": "agent_message", "text": ""}
})));
out.push_str(&line(&serde_json::json!({
"type": "item.completed",
"item": {"type": "agent_message", "text": primary_text}
})));
out.push_str(&line(&serde_json::json!({
"type": "turn.completed",
"usage": {"input_tokens": 1, "output_tokens": 1}
})));
out
}
JsonParserType::Gemini => {
let mut out = String::new();
out.push_str(&line(&serde_json::json!({
"type": "init",
"timestamp": "2025-10-10T12:00:00.000Z",
"session_id": "ses_mock_session_12345",
"model": "gemini-mock"
})));
out.push_str(&line(&serde_json::json!({
"type": "message",
"role": "assistant",
"content": primary_text,
"timestamp": "2025-10-10T12:00:01.000Z"
})));
out
}
JsonParserType::OpenCode => {
let session_id = "ses_mock_session_12345";
let mut out = String::new();
out.push_str(&line(&serde_json::json!({
"type": "step_start",
"timestamp": 1u64,
"sessionID": session_id,
"part": {
"id": "prt_1",
"sessionID": session_id,
"messageID": "msg_1",
"type": "step-start",
"snapshot": "deadbeef"
}
})));
out.push_str(&line(&serde_json::json!({
"type": "text",
"timestamp": 2u64,
"sessionID": session_id,
"part": {
"id": "prt_2",
"sessionID": session_id,
"messageID": "msg_1",
"type": "text",
"text": primary_text
}
})));
out.push_str(&line(&serde_json::json!({
"type": "step_finish",
"timestamp": 3u64,
"sessionID": session_id,
"part": {
"id": "prt_3",
"sessionID": session_id,
"messageID": "msg_1",
"type": "step-finish",
"reason": "end_turn"
}
})));
out
}
JsonParserType::Generic => format!("{primary_text}\n"),
}
}
